The medical marijuana rules plus regulations have been continuously evolving since the electorate approved a constitutional amendment legalizing cannabis for medical use in 2016. At first you couldn’t even purchase cannabis flower products; They were scapegoated as anti-medical along with the entire practice of smoking. This was constantly sharply contrasted to cannabis oils which are sometimes construed as inherently safer. A lot of people followed this mindset early on plus became strict believers in CBD products over marijuana with high THC. Although CBD doesn’t work so well for me, there are still a lot of medical marijuana patients in our state that rely on CBD primarily over any other cannabis product or derivative. The demand is so high that all of the CBD products in local marijuana stores have been out of stock over the past more than one weeks. Even though you can find CBD at grocery stores, the quality at medical cannabis dispensaries is much higher. Since all products sold at medical cannabis dispensaries in the state must be submitted to rigorous lab testing for purity, companies can’t get away with selling contaminated products. This is why most of the people I assume who use CBD properly get theirs from a dispensary instead of a pharmacy or grocery store.
